-
Fototrend
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Delila_1
Topikgazda
Akkor nem kell a szeletelő, egy makróval megoldható.
Alt+F11-re bejön a VBA szerkesztő. Beszúrsz egy modult: Insert, Module.
A jobb oldalon kapott nagy üres felületre bemásolod a makrót.Sub Filterek()
Dim Nevek(), usor As Integer
ActiveSheet.ListObjects("Táblázat1").Range.AutoFilter Field:=1
usor = Range("N" & Rows.Count).End(xlUp).Row
Nevek = Application.Transpose(Range("N3:N" & usor))
ActiveSheet.ListObjects("Táblázat1").Range.AutoFilter Field:=1, Criteria1:= _
Array(Nevek()), Operator:=xlFilterValues
End Sub
A füzetbe visszalépve Alt+F8-ra megjelennek a füzetben lévő makrók (ha több is van), indítod a Filterek címűt. Az N oszlop aktuális címeire szűri a táblázatodat.
A füzetet makróbarátként, xlsm kiterjesztéssel kell mentened.[ Szerkesztve ]
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
Sziasztok!
Van egy mennyiség pl. 19,5 ami nem osztható a kiszerelési egységgel pl. 2-vel. Hogyan lehet meghatározni azt a legkisebb számot, amivel maradék nélkül oszthatóvá válik a mennyiség pl.: 20)Illetve még egy olyan inkább matematikai jellegű kérdésem is lenne, hogy a maradék(19,5;0,1) az miért 0,1? A 19,5 az miért nem osztható 0,1-el maradék nékül?
-
-
félisten
-
Fferi50
őstag
válasz mustang08 #51752 üzenetére
Szia!
"Illetve még egy olyan inkább matematikai jellegű kérdésem is lenne, hogy a maradék(19,5;0,1) az miért 0,1? A 19,5 az miért nem osztható 0,1-el maradék nékül?"
Az Excel lebegőpontos számábrázolása a ludas ebben. Pl. 0,3 -al való osztásra 0 maradékot ad...
Ezeket a korlátokat sajnos figyelembe kell venni.
Üdv. -
föccer
nagyúr
válasz Fferi50 #51757 üzenetére
Erről tudnál még pár szót írni, hogy pontosan hogy és miért működik így? Nem vagyok programozó így nem látom át elsőre. Ezek azért nem akkora számok, hogy problémát kellene okoznia pontos számítársa. Nála is előjött ez az érték, pedig 100 lépéses iteráció van beállítva.
Építésztechnikus. Építőmérnök.
-
lacipapi
csendes tag
Sziasztok!
Az lenne a problémám, hogy egy pdf fájt szeretnék egy cellához csatolni. Végig csinálom az egész műveletet (objektum beszúrás, létrehozás fájból, kiválaszva a csatolni kivánt fájlt, kipipálva a csatolás fájból, ikonként látszik, Ok ), el is indul, de "Az objektum nem szúrható be" hibaüzenetet kapok. Nem tudom hogy mi a hiba. Hiányzik valamelyik modul, vagy valami más
A segítséget előre is köszönöm. 2010-es használokLelkes, de már egy kicsit idős amatőr
-
lacipapi
csendes tag
válasz Fferi50 #51762 üzenetére
Hello!
Megnéztem a neten, hogy lehet e pdf fájt csatolni, és ennek alapján csináltam. A leírás alapján minden lépés feljött (ebből gondoltam hogy lehet), de az eredmény az nem lett jó. A hiperhivatkozás nem csak egy internet cím lehet? Nekem az kellene hogy egy cellába beírt értékhez hozzá jegyen csatolva a számla is, ami pdf-be van. Ha nem pdf, akkor milyen típusú fájt lehet csatolni.
ÜdvLelkes, de már egy kicsit idős amatőr
-
Delila_1
Topikgazda
válasz lacipapi #51763 üzenetére
A cellán jobb klikk, Csatolás. A Hely mezőben kitallózód a fájlod helyét, nevét.
A Megjelenő szövegbe beírod azt a szöveget, amit a celládban látni szeretnél, majd OK.Egy link lesz a celládban, amire klikkelve betöltődik a pdf-ed. Csatolhatsz így más típusú (kép, Excel, doc, stb.) fájlokat is.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
lacipapi
csendes tag
válasz Delila_1 #51764 üzenetére
Szia!
Ez a linkes megoldás csak akkor müködik ha a pdf fájl ugyanazon a gépen van? Én úgy szeretném mintha egy megjegyzést szúrnák be egy cellához, szerepelne egy kis jel, hogy ebbe a cellába van még valami pl. a számla. Hogyha elküldök valakinek pl. egy számla összesítőt, ne keljen külön minden számlát elküldenem, hanem magában az Excel fájban benne lennének, úgy mint a megjegyzések. Ha ez így nem megoldható akkor felejtsük el az egészet, és köszönöm az eddigi segítségeket.
Üdv LaciLelkes, de már egy kicsit idős amatőr
-
karlkani
aktív tag
válasz lacipapi #51765 üzenetére
Értelemszerűen a csatolmányt ott fogja keresni, ahonnan betallózod. Objektumként berakva a dokumentumokat megnyitja a PDF olvasó, nem kell a gépen lenniük (kipróbáltam, igaz nem 2010-est használok). Az, hogy ott miért írja ezt a hibát az passz. Gondolom így csináltad...
-
dellfanboy
senior tag
vki tudja, hogy lehetseges-e hogy a filter-szurot ne fuggolegesen hasznaljam hanem vizszintesen?
eladó dolgok:mondd az árát és vidd http://hardverapro.hu/tag/dellfanboy#aprohirdetesei
-
Fferi50
őstag
válasz dellfanboy #51767 üzenetére
Szia!
Rendezni lehet sorok szerint (vízszintesen), szűrés szerintem nem megy.
Transzponáld az adatokat és úgy szűrj.
Üdv. -
C.Brigante
veterán
Sziasztok,
a rendszer amiről szó van:
Win 10 pro
Microsoft® Excel® a Microsoft 365-höz MSO (2310 buildverzió16.0.16924.20054) 64 bitesEgy (számotokra) szerintem egyszerű kérdésem lenne, de itt munkában senki nem tud rá egyértelmű választ sajnos!
Adott egy vállalatirányítási rendszer (IFS)
Ebből adatot exportálok excell-be (másba nem is enged)
Van egy oszlop amiben lokáció számok vannak ebben a formában: 2/7
Ha exportálom akkor az excell-ben ez az oszlop dátumként jelenik meg.
Ez lenne a kérdésem, hogy tudom ezt úgy meg cellaformázni, hogy az eredeti (2/7) formában lássam?
már próbáltam minden verziót amit lehet a formázási típusoknál adni, de mindig erre vált: "43235"
próbáltam törtnek beállítani de nem jó, próbáltam szövegként úgy sem jó.....
Tud segíteni valaki mit csináljak?
Előre is köszönöm![ Szerkesztve ]
uɐqoɔsǝʇ ɐ ʇǝʇǝznʎʇuǝllıq ʞǝzsǝʌ ɯǝu ʇǝqqoʇ /
-
karlkani
aktív tag
válasz C.Brigante #51770 üzenetére
Szia!
Utólag szerintem nem tudsz olyan cellaformátumot beállítani, hogy minden körülmény között jó legyen. Arra gondolok, hogy a 2/7, 3/25, 12/31 értékek esetén ez megoldható egyéni h/n formátummal, ellenben, ha 12-nél nagyobb az első szám pl.: 15/8, akkor is dátum kerül a cellába, csak épp nem 15.8 (nincs ilyen), hanem 8.15. Ha a / utáni szám nagyobb, mint az előtte levő hónapot jelölő szám utolsó napja pl.: 2/30 az megjelenik ebben a formában, ugyanis februárban nincs 30-a. Úgyszintén, ha nincs olyan hónap/nap páros pl.: 13/13. Itt van még pl.: a 77/10, 99/2, melyek okt.77 (1977.10.01), febr.99 (1999.02.01) jelennek meg a cellákban. Az oszlop után beszúrva egy segédoszlopot megoldható az alábbi képlettel, az eredeti oszlopot elrejted.
=HAHIBA(HA(ÜRES(A1);"";HA(ÉV(A1)<>ÉV(MOST());HELYETTE(ÉV(A1);"19";"")&"/"&HÓNAP(A1);HÓNAP(A1)&"/"&NAP(A1)));A1)
Ha a segédoszlopot kimásolod, majd az eredeti tartományba beilleszted értékként, ekkor helyesen fog megjelenni az eredeti helyen, viszont, ha belekattintasz egy cellába, akkor ismét dátum lesz belőle.
-
C.Brigante
veterán
válasz karlkani #51771 üzenetére
Tök jó vagy! Annyi könnyítés lenne a dologban, hogy az első szám mindig 2 és a második szám sem lesz nagyobb 22-nél.
Így jó lehet a képleted?Tehát a 2-es állandó a második szám változhat 1-től 22-ig random. 2/1 2/2 2/3...
[ Szerkesztve ]
uɐqoɔsǝʇ ɐ ʇǝʇǝznʎʇuǝllıq ʞǝzsǝʌ ɯǝu ʇǝqqoʇ /
-
xrichiex
csendes tag
Sziasztok!
Keresek egyszeri megbízással egy megbízatható és rugalmas Excel szakit akinek a következő lenne a feladata:
-Árajánlat adó sablon készítése
-Legyen benne egy gomb amivel minden bevitt adatot töröl(visszaállítja üresre)
-Legyen benne egy olyan gomb amivel képek alapján lehet választani egy felsorolásból.Árajánlatokat az xrichiex4@gmail.com cimre kérném.
Fizetés utalással vagy amivel szeretné az illető. Számla nem szükséges.
Kérdés esetén +36702010438Előre is köszönöm
-
föccer
nagyúr
válasz xrichiex #51774 üzenetére
Ez így leírva egy kis segítséggel simán megtudod csinálni te is. 1 gomb ami töröl, az makróban 1 sor. Az egyésgárat simán függvénnyel lehet kerestetni, számolások, kedvezmény sima liba megint. Felsorolást, választható menüt a tételekhez megint könnyen meg lehet csinálni.
[ Szerkesztve ]
Építésztechnikus. Építőmérnök.
-
p5quser
tag
Sziasztok!
Azt meg lehet oldani adatérvényesítésnél hogy pl.;
hétfő
kedd
szerda
...
listából lehessen választani, de fogadja el a;
hétfő,szerda
kedd,csütörtök,péntek
...
permutációkat is? De pl. a szerda,péter variációnál már álljon le. Csak segédoszloppal, amiben az összes lehetséges variációt kiírom, vagy lehet esetleg az adatérvényesítésnél képlettel is? VBA nem játszik, sajnos.
Előre is köszönöm! -
karlkani
aktív tag
válasz C.Brigante #51773 üzenetére
Ebben az esetben NINCS szükség segédoszlopra meg képletre sem! Kijelölöd az oszlopot, cellaformázás, beírod a h/n formátumot. Ugyanúgy dátumok lesznek a cellákban, ha rájuk állsz, viszont a kiírás 2/1, 2/2, 2/3 lesz.
Képletet is használhatsz segédoszloppal, de felesleges. A képlet ez esetben sokkal egyszerűbb.
=HA(ÜRES(A1);"";HÓNAP(A1)&"/"&NAP(A1))
Azért van benne a ha üres a cella hivatkozás, mert nélküle, pl.: A10 üres, akkor B10-ben 1/0 jelenne meg, ha be van a cella képletezve...
-
föccer
nagyúr
válasz p5quser #51780 üzenetére
Meg lehet fogalmazni az adatérvényesítésnél úgy a listát, hogy dinamikusan töltse be aza datokat egy tartományból. Ehhez használd az "INDIREKT() függvényt a Forrás megadásánál. pl
=INDIREKT("seged!$A$2:$A"&seged!$C$1+1)
Itt a seged munkafüzet C1 cellájában egy darab2 függvénnyel megszámoltatom, hogy mennyi eleme van a segedA2-től induló tömbben. Így ha a tömb elemei bővűlnek, dinamikusan bővíti a lista elemeit is. Az A2 tömbbe meg szűrővel, egyedivel sorba rendezéssel lehet manipulálni a listába betöltendő elemeket.üdv, fg
Építésztechnikus. Építőmérnök.
-
szergejj
csendes tag
Sziasztok!
Segítségre lenne szükségem, legördülő listával kapcsolatban. Van egy névsorom, amelyből mindenkit csak egyszer lehet kiválasztani. Darabtelivel és az alábbi függvénnyel oldottam meg.
az Adatok lapon az A oszlopba ezt írtam=DARABTELI(Feladat!$B$1:$B$5;Adatok!$B1)
az adatlapon a C oszlopba pedig eztHA(A1>0;"";B1)
ahol a feladat lapon B1 : B5 a legördülő lista és
az Adatok lapon a B oszlop a kiválasztható nevek vannak és
a Feladat lapon a legördülő lista forrása az Adatok C oszlopa.
A problémám az lenne, hogy ha valakit kiválasztok, ki is veszi a listából, de a helyén értelem szerűen üres sorok maradnak. Ezeket szeretném eltüntetni. Bármilyen más megoldás is szóba jöhet, én erre indultam el, de úgy érzem ez zsákutcába torkollt.[ Szerkesztve ]
-
Delila_1
Topikgazda
válasz p5quser #51780 üzenetére
A választható neveket foglald táblázatba. A képen a H2: H8 tartománynak a Napok nevet adtam. Az érvényesítésben a forráshoz ezt a nevet írtam be. A lista bővülésekor az érvényesítésben az új tagok is szerepelnek majd.
Programozó: hibás programok megírására és kijavítására kiképzett szakember. Többet ésszel, mint ész nélkül.
-
tgumis
tag
Sziasztok!
Adott egy excel tábla. Egy új ügyviteli újítás miatt az iratkezelő rendszer nem tudja az exceleket kezelni( ne kérdezzétek miért ezt mondták).
Több egységre kell minden nap létszámkimutatásokat csinálni ami nagyon bevált de a kapott doksit Wordbe kell prezentálni.
Kézzel egyszserűen megoldom. Leszűröm az adatokat ijelölöm nyitok egy új word doksit beállítok minden margót 0,7 cm re és beillesztem képként.
Utána mentse a word doksit abba a mappába ahol az excel van mondjuk az AB1 cellában írt névként.És természetesen nem szélesebb a kép mint margó. Tehát arra a méretűre kell állítania.
Sajnos a PDF megoldás sem jó
Lehet erre makrót csinálni?
-
Fferi50
őstag
válasz tgumis #51788 üzenetére
Szia!
"Lehet erre makrót csinálni?"
Igen, persze. Az Excel makróból lehet a Word dokumentumokat is kezelni. Ehhez a VBA-ban a Tools - References-ben be kell jelölni a Microsoft Word ... megfelelő verziójú Object Libraryt. Ezután elérhetően a Word objektumai, az objektumok metódusai és tulajdonságai. A VBA helpben megtalálhatod, hogyan kell megnyitni a Word alkalmazást és használni.
Azért lenne kérdésem is:
Ha egyszer képként mented, akkor mit csinálnak a Word doksival és miért nem jó a PDF (bár a mentés ott is érdekes lehet)?
A Word-ben csinálhatsz egy sablont, ami tartalmazza a szükséges formai dolgokat (pl. margó) és azt megnyitva csak a képet kell bemásolni.
Üdv.
Ps. Priviben pontosabb adatok megadása esetén tudok segíteni. -
szergejj
csendes tag
Újabb kérdéssel fordulnék hozzátok. Most vba-ban kellene segítség. Van egy word formanyomtatványom, amibe bookmarks-szal illesztem be a szavakat. Megoldható, hogy a beillesztett szó formázott formátumát én adjam meg (félkövér, aláhúzott)?
Ezt használom a beillesztéshez:objWord.activedocument.bookmarks("cimke").range.text = Textbox1.text
-
Izland`
tag
Sziasztok!
Segítséget szeretnék kérni:
Adott 2-2 db oszlop, ezeket szeretném összehasonlítani, de nem soronként, hanem a teljes tartományt.
A oszlop: Dátum (2023-12-01 formátumban)
B oszlop: Kódok (6XY_43560 formátumban például)
C oszlop: Dátum (2023-12-01 formátumban)
D oszlop: Kódok (6XY_43560 formátumban például)
Amit szeretnék:
- Akár új lapon, akár új oszlopokban, de listázza ki azokat a kódokat a rendszer, amelyek nem szerepelnek a B oszlopban. Fontos lenne, hogy ezzel együtt a hozzájuk tartozó A és C oszlopokban lévő dátumokat is figyelembe vegye és azokkal együtt listázza.
- Ha például a 6_XX11100 kód szerepel a B és a D oszlopban is, akkor ne listázza, kivéve, hogyha az A oszlopban más dátum szerepel a kód mellett, mint a C oszlopban.
- Mind a dátumok, mind pedig a kódok többször is szerepelnek egy adott oszlopban, de egy adott dátumhoz egy adott kód csak egyszer szerepel mind az A-B mind a C-D oszlopokban.)
- Ha egy adott kód a B és a D oszlopban is szerepel ugyanazzal a dátummal, nem biztos, hogy ugyanabban a sorban lesz a kettő, lehet, hogy többszáz sorral lentebb található, de megegyezik, így azt nem kell a rendszernek listáznia. (magyarul ne a sorokat hasonlítsa össze, hanem a teljes tartományt, a dátummal együtt)Példa (sárgával kiemeltem, hogy mit szeretnék látni kb.)
Hálásan köszönöm, hogyha tudtok segíteni![ Szerkesztve ]
-
föccer
nagyúr
Amikor 2 órát szívsz egy hiábval amire rájössz, hogy a Value helyett Values -t írsz a kódba ...
Építésztechnikus. Építőmérnök.
Új hozzászólás Aktív témák
- Elden Ring
- AMD Ryzen 9 / 7 / 5 7***(X) "Zen 4" (AM5)
- Samsung Galaxy A54 - türelemjáték
- sziku69: Szólánc.
- Házi barkács, gányolás, tákolás, megdöbbentő gépek!
- SSD kibeszélő
- Luck Dragon: Asszociációs játék. :)
- Termékoldal buktatta le a Huawei Watch Fit 3-at
- OLED TV topic
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- További aktív témák...
- Microsoft licencek KIVÉTELES ÁRON AZONNAL - UTALÁSSAL IS AUTOMATIKUS KÉZBESÍTÉS - Windows és Office
- AKCIÓ! - STEAM kulcsok /Anuchard, Aragami, Children of Morta, stb. - 2024.04.17.
- Canva Pro előfizetés - 1 éves
- Bontatlan - BATTLEFIELD 1 Collectors Edition - Játékszoftver nélkül
- Steam,EA,Epic és egyébb játékok Pc-re vagy XBox!